Data Analytics: Informing Marketing Decisions
Growth marketers rely heavily on metrics to gauge the effectiveness of their campaigns. This data-driven approach allows businesses to make informed choices rather than relying on gut feelings or assumptions. For example, by analyzing customer acquisition costs (CAC) and lifetime value (LTV), marketers can better allocate resources to channels that yield the highest return on investment.

Case studies and success stories from The Growth Handbook
The Growth Handbook is replete with case studies that illustrate the successful application of growth marketing principles across various industries. One compelling example is Dropbox, which famously employed a referral program that incentivized users to invite friends in exchange for additional storage space. This strategy not only accelerated user acquisition but also fostered a sense of community among users.
By leveraging existing customers as advocates, Dropbox was able to achieve exponential growth in its early stages, demonstrating the power of word-of-mouth marketing. Another noteworthy case study featured in The Growth Handbook is that of Airbnb, which utilized data analytics to optimize its listing process. By analyzing user behavior and preferences, Airbnb was able to refine its search algorithms and enhance the overall user experience on its platform.
This focus on data-driven insights allowed Airbnb to increase bookings significantly while also improving customer satisfaction. Such examples underscore the effectiveness of integrating growth marketing strategies with data analytics to drive tangible results.
Tools and resources for effective growth marketing
To successfully implement growth marketing strategies, businesses must equip themselves with the right tools and resources. One essential category of tools includes analytics platforms such as Google Analytics and Mixpanel, which provide valuable insights into user behavior and campaign performance. These platforms enable marketers to track key performance indicators (KPIs) and make data-informed decisions that enhance their marketing efforts.
In addition to analytics tools, customer relationship management (CRM) systems like HubSpot or Salesforce play a crucial role in managing customer interactions and nurturing leads throughout the sales funnel. These systems allow businesses to segment their audience effectively, personalize communication, and automate marketing tasks, thereby streamlining operations and improving efficiency. Furthermore, utilizing project management tools such as Trello or Asana can help teams collaborate effectively on growth initiatives, ensuring that everyone is aligned and working towards common goals.
Overcoming common challenges in growth marketing

Measuring ROI: A Complex Task
One common hurdle is the difficulty in accurately measuring ROI from various marketing channels. With multiple touchpoints along the customer journey, attributing conversions to specific campaigns can be complex.
Overcoming the Challenge of Measuring ROI
To address this issue, businesses can adopt multi-touch attribution models that provide a more comprehensive view of how different channels contribute to conversions over time.
Maintaining Brand Voice and Consistency
Another challenge faced by marketers is maintaining consistent messaging across various platforms while adapting to different audience segments. This requires a delicate balance between brand voice and tailored communication. To overcome this challenge, businesses should develop clear brand guidelines that outline tone, style, and messaging frameworks. Additionally, employing audience personas can help marketers tailor their content and campaigns to resonate with specific segments while maintaining overall brand consistency.
The future of growth marketing and evolving strategies
As technology continues to advance at an unprecedented pace, the future of growth marketing will undoubtedly evolve alongside it. One emerging trend is the increasing importance of artificial intelligence (AI) in automating marketing processes and enhancing personalization efforts. AI-driven tools can analyze vast amounts of data to identify patterns and predict customer behavior, enabling marketers to deliver highly targeted campaigns that resonate with individual preferences.
Moreover, as consumer expectations shift towards greater transparency and authenticity, brands will need to adapt their strategies accordingly. Building trust through genuine engagement and ethical practices will become paramount in fostering long-term relationships with customers. This shift may lead to an increased focus on community-building initiatives and corporate social responsibility as brands seek to align themselves with values that resonate with their audience.
